Ses derniers messages sur les forums
le 19/07/2003 à 19:09
aide
Kirby : faut quand meme faire un minimum de verif avant d'inserer dans la base non ?
le 19/07/2003 à 19:08
aide
Tu fais un exit ligne 16.
C'est ptet normal que ca ne marche pas :)
Pis verifie tes } aussi.
(celui de la ligne 17, on se sait pas d'où il sort)
Mouais...
Le mieux, c'est de carrement supprimer ces posts.
Le mec va vite comprendre que ca ne te poses pas de probleme de supprimer ces posts.
Parce que banir une IP, c'est vraiment une methode radicale.
Parce que d'une part, si ton mec à l'ADSL, il lui suffit de rebooter pour avoir une nouvelle IP.
De deux, une autre personne, n'ayant quand à elle rien à voir avec le ban, peut tres bien un jour, recuperer une IP qui a été ban : ben lui, le pauvre, il ne pourra jamais poster sur ton forum.
Et de trois, certaines FAI et des universites utilisent des proxy, et dans ce cas, ce n'est pas une simple personne que tu vas ban, mais toutes les personnes qui se cachent derriere ce proxy (et ca peut representer des milliers de personnes).
Pourquoi tu veux faire çà ?
C'est super dangereux et peu necessaire de faire cela.
Sinon, le mieux c'est de stocker l'ip de la personne dans une table ou bien dans un fichier texte.
Ensuite, sur chaque page du site, il vaut verifier si l'ip du connecté est dans la table (ou dans le fichier), si oui, alors, on affiche un message bidon, sinon, on affiche le site.
Si tu veux effacer un fichier :
- soit tu utilises la fonction unlink
- soit tu utilises les fonctions ftp de php
- soit tu utilises la fonction system qui premet de lancer des commandes sur le serveur (rm par exemple)
Pour modifier le contenu d'un fichier :
- il faut lire le cours : lire et ecrire dans un fichier (le n°9)
En gros, les @, il vaut mieux limiter leur utilisation.
Le mieux, c'est de faire des tests avec des if, comme çà tu "controles" entierement ton script, tu sais pas où il passe, etc...
Oui.
Il faut utiliser, soit la fonction unlink, soit les fonctions ftp :)
Ben moi non plus ;)
Sinon, donne nous le code de ta fonction pour voir...